### Action item: Harrowfield gateway buffering

During the outage, the Harrowfield telemetry gateway dropped readings from roughly forty tractors because its in-memory buffer had no overflow policy. Owner for the fix is the Fieldwire team: add disk-backed spill, cap retention at six hours, and alert when the buffer exceeds half capacity. Target is two sprints out. Progress will be reported at this sync until closed. Design notes, capacity math, and the review checklist are being tracked on the internal page:

runbook for yahop-tajep: https://jenkins.olvarqstack.internal/settings

## Bloom filter tier (Hollowbrook KV)

The Hollowbrook store sits behind a bloom filter that absorbs roughly 90% of negative lookups. The filter rebuilds nightly from the compaction manifest; if false-positive rates climb above 2%, trigger a manual rebuild rather than resizing in place. Metrics land in the perch-bloom dashboard. Rebuild jobs run under the maintenance account and call the internal Thornquist admin endpoint, which requires the service key recorded below.

app token of fajop-fahif = qvz4-AnML

**Ticket: Config drift on the dedup tier**

For the eng sync: two of the four Quillhook alert-deduplicator nodes drifted after last week's manual hotfix, so suppression windows differ across the fleet and duplicate pages slipped through. Fix is to re-apply the canonical config and re-enable the enforcement job that was paused. For reference, the canonical values the fleet should converge on are as follows.

deployment values, kahop-bajog:
ulaix:
  log_level: error
  metrics_host: metrics.ulaix.lumicsys.internal
  pin: 8638
  pool_size: 8

## Handover: Stale-Cache Postmortem (Pellworth Catalog)

Summa — here's where the postmortem work stands before review. Root cause was the Pellworth catalog service serving stale price entries after the invalidation queue in Drossmere backed up. The fix adds a TTL ceiling and a queue-depth alarm; both are in the branch awaiting your review. I've kept the old invalidation path behind a fallback flag so we can compare behaviour in staging. For reproduction, run the service with the configuration below.

settings of fahag-haduf:
[ulaox]
port = 8443
region = south-2
host = ulaox.lumiccorp.internal
timeout_ms = 500
retries = 8